What is the Consent for Release of Medical Information?

The Consent for Release of Medical Information form is a critical document in healthcare. It is used for authorizing the release of medical records, which may include growth charts, immunization records, laboratory reports, and other essential medical materials. This form ensures that patients or parents can access pertinent information needed for ongoing care and treatment.
This form is vital for maintaining communication between healthcare providers and patients while respecting patient privacy. By clearly stipulating which records can be released, it safeguards sensitive information and promotes trust in the healthcare process.

Purpose and Benefits of the Consent for Release of Medical Information

The purpose of the Consent for Release of Medical Information form extends beyond merely facilitating record sharing. Legally, it protects healthcare providers by ensuring they have permission to disclose patient information, thereby reducing liability risks.
For patients and parents, this authorization facilitates access to necessary medical information and documents, ultimately improving the quality of care. Additionally, the form plays a key role in preserving patient privacy by outlining the scope of data shared, contributing to better data protection practices.

Key Features of the Consent for Release of Medical Information

The form contains several key fields that are essential for processing requests. These include:
  • Patient's name
  • Date of birth
  • Requester's details
  • Signature and date
  • Healthcare provider's information
The authorization typically expires 60 days from the date of signing or upon the patient reaching the age of majority as defined by state law. This straightforward design ensures that users can complete the form with ease and confidence.

This form can be completed by patients themselves or parents/guardians on behalf of underage children. Ensure you have the legal right to request the release of the medical records.
The authorization to release medical information expires either 60 days from the date of signing or when the patient reaches adulthood as per state law.
You can submit the completed form either by directly giving it to the healthcare provider or sending it via mail or fax. Ensure you keep a copy for your records.
Generally, no additional supporting documents are required; however, you may want to provide identification to verify your relationship to the patient, especially if you are a parent or guardian.
Common mistakes include missing the signature, incorrect contact information, and not specifying the records you want released. Double-check all fields before finalizing.
Processing times can vary, but typically, requests for medical information are processed within 7 to 10 business days. Always check directly with the healthcare provider for specific timelines.
The Consent for Release of Medical Information does not require notarization; however, confirm with the healthcare provider if they require additional verification.
